Understanding Your Sansui TV’s Controls

Before diving into the methods of operating your TV without a remote, it’s essential to understand the controls that are available on the TV itself. Most Sansui TVs come with a set of buttons located on the side, top, or sometimes at the front of the device. These buttons can vary in their layout and functionality but typically include controls for turning the TV on and off, adjusting the volume, changing channels, and sometimes accessing the menu.

Locating the Controls on Your Sansui TV

To start using your Sansui TV without a remote, the first step is to locate the control buttons on your device. Depending on the model of your TV, these buttons might be placed in different locations. Here are a few common places to check:
– The side panels: Many modern TVs, including Sansui models, often have their control buttons situated on the side. These can be found on either the left or right side, depending on the design.
– The top panel: Some TVs have their controls placed on the top, which can be a bit more inconvenient to access but still serve the purpose.
– The front bezel: A few models might have buttons hidden behind a flip-down panel or discreetly placed along the bottom edge of the screen.

Identifying the Buttons and Their Functions

Once you’ve located the buttons, the next step is to identify what each button does. The functions can vary, but here are some common buttons you might find and their typical uses:
– Power Button: Turns the TV on and off.
– Volume Buttons: Used to increase or decrease the volume.
– Channel Buttons: Allow you to change channels.
– Menu or Settings Button: Opens the TV’s menu where you can adjust various settings, such as picture mode, sound settings, and input selection.

Using the Buttons to Navigate the Menu

Navigating the menu without a remote can be a bit challenging but is definitely possible. Here’s how you can do it:
– Press the Menu or Settings button to open the menu.
– Use the Channel buttons to move up and down through the menu options.
– Use the Volume buttons to move left and right through the menu options or to adjust settings.
– Press the Menu or Settings button again to select an option or save changes.

Using a Universal Remote Control

If you have a universal remote control from another device, you might be able to use it with your Sansui TV. Universal remotes can often be programmed to work with multiple devices, including TVs from different brands. The process of programming a universal remote can vary depending on the remote and the TV model, so you might need to consult the user manual for the remote or contact the manufacturer for specific instructions.

Mobile Apps for TV Control

Some TV brands offer mobile apps that allow you to control your TV using your smartphone or tablet. While Sansui might not have a dedicated app for all its models, it’s worth checking the app store on your mobile device to see if such an app is available for your specific TV model. These apps can offer a range of functionalities, from basic controls like changing channels and adjusting volume, to more advanced features like streaming content directly from your device to the TV.
